Description
All of Broadway - from Arlington to Boston - requires lane lines, bike lanes, parking spaces, and additional traffic markings. The worst area is along Trum Field where cars sometimes drive three abreast and bicyclists are forced to the curb. Hopefully, the City of Somerville can produce the thorough markings as they have done around Bow Street in Union Square.
